## Ownership

The config hot-reload module in Saltgrove lives under `core/reload`. It watches the mounted config volume, validates changes, and swaps them in without restarting workers. Contractors should not modify the validation layer without review. For questions, reload failures, or proposed changes, the responsible maintainer is listed below.

approver of badug-fahog = Raliel Quenox Gorius

## ChipGate Reader Integration

Welcome, plugin authors. The ChipGate timing-chip reader used at the Larkfell Marathon exposes a versioned event stream; your plugin must declare which stream version it consumes, since readers in the field run mixed firmware. Always validate chip IDs against the manifest before emitting split times, and never buffer more than 500 reads locally. If your plugin is rejected during certification, request a detailed report at the address below.

alerts address for kafof-bagag: kasael@olvarqdyn.corp

Leadership Review Briefing — Annual Billing Transition

Glimmerhook moves all new contracts to annual billing from next quarter. Finance should note: cash collection improves materially in the first cycle, deferred revenue grows accordingly, and monthly invoicing overhead drops. Existing Fernley-tier customers migrate at renewal only. Refund policy is unchanged. The commercial rationale driving this shift is summarized in the note below.

internal memo for baweg-fadug: Only 5 of the 100 pilot accounts renewed Ralwyn, so a churn review is set for April 1.

## Artifact Signing — SDK Parity Notes (Weekly Sync)

Kestrel SDK for Android reached parity with the Swift client this sprint: offline queueing, batched telemetry, and retry semantics now match. Both SDKs ship as signed artifacts from the same pipeline. Remaining gap: background sync throttling, targeted next sprint. Verify both release bundles before tagging. Both artifacts validate against the shared signing key below.

signing key of kawig-fafog = bky19_6Fypv1qws7J8qJtaYjX